If you still don’t know the story by now, Jeremy Rose a.k.a. Zodiac was friends with and worked alongside The Weeknd. They were a duo, The Weekend (with the extra ‘e’). Together they created the darker R&B that comprised much of The Weeknd’s excellent debut House of Balloons, including “What You Need”, “Loft Music”, the original version of “The Morning“, and the first half of “The Party & the After Party”. Things fell apart, and Jeremy went off to do his own thing while Abel adopted the name The Weeknd.

Jeremy, as a producer, has stayed relatively quiet since The Weekend’s success, until recently. He’s all set to release his instrumental EP Zodiac, which you can preview below. It has some of those same elements from our favorites from House Of Balloons as well as some new styles from the Toronto producer. Here’s what Jeremy had to say about the project:

I made these tracks over a year. Some of them were going to be sent to other people to sing or rap on them but I thought I should get around to doing some solo stuff before I have no time to. These tracks were all produced with a $300 laptop in my sunroom. I get inspiration from a lot of different places. From other producers to classical stuff, to old funk and soul. If I hear something and I like it, I might want to take a piece of that and integrate it into what I’m working on. I also like integrating some foley and nature sounds into my work as well, it feel it adds a real life anchor to what would otherwise be a completely digital production.” – Jeremy Rose
